WebMay 20, 2016 · Definition of flow over This one has 2 different meanings: 1) It can mean for some sort of liquid to move over something. For ex:'The water flowed over land, covering everything.' 2)For some sort of feeling to envelop someone. For ex.:'A sense of peace flowed over her.' WebFlow To Close: When anti-cavitation trim is required in a rotary valve, flow to close is used so the flow can be diffused rather than flowing into the face of the plug. Balanced trim in a general service globe valve is typically flow to closed.
